VascuTherm 3
Arterial Enhancement therapy unit is used in conjunction with specially designed therapy wraps to transfer pressure to the foot and then the calf using compressed air, to increase arterial blood flow to the lower extremities. This device is used to aid patients who suffer from poor circulation.
The VascuTherm 3 is designed to enhance blood flow by providing targeted sequential compression of the foot followed by the calf using a rapid inflation/deflation pressure pulse. The compression cycle initiates with a quick compression of the popliteal space of the foot to 120mmHg within one second, then a sequential compression of the calf to 120mmHg within two seconds. Following the compression phase, the wraps are deflated rapidly and held at rest for a period of sixteen seconds. The cycle is repeated three times per minute.
Treat Arterial Insufficiency (enhance arterial blood flow)
Treat and assist healing of cutaneous ulceration (wounds)
Uses a high pressure, rapid inflation/deflation protocol
Intermittent pneumatic compression of foot and calf at 120 mmHg
Inflation time: 3 seconds (+/- .5s)
Delay between foot and calf compression: 1 second
Cycle: 20 seconds/3 cycles per minute
Can be used as Unilateral or Bilateral System
Weight: 15lbs.
Dimensions: 5.25”Wx 8.75”Hx 14.25”D
